Rest Areas
As of October 2010, there are 18 rest areas operating along the A3 motorway, and additional rest areas are planned along the existing sections of the route. Legislation provides for four types of rest areas, designated as types A through D. A-type rest areas comprise a full range of amenities, including a filling station, a restaurant and a hotel or a motel; B-type rest areas have no lodging; C-type rest areas are very common and include a filling station and a café, but no restaurants or accommodations; D-type rest areas offer parking spaces only, possibly some picnicking tables, benches and restrooms. Even though the rest areas found along the A3 motorway generally follow this ranking system, there are considerable variations, as some of them offer extra services. The filling stations regularly have small convenience stores and some of them offer LPG fuel.
The primary motorway operator, Hrvatske autoceste (HAC), leases the A, B and C type rest areas to various operators through public tenders. As of October 2010, there are three such rest area operators on the A3 motorway: INA, Nafta Promet and INA Osijek Petrol. The rest area operators are not permitted to sub-lease the fuel operations. Most of the A3 motorway rest areas are accessible to both directions of traffic. There are however rest areas which are available only to the eastbound traffic (e.g. Lužani and Brodski Stupnik rest areas) or to westbound traffic only, like Slaven and Staro Petrovo Selo rest areas. Furthermore, some rest areas offer different types of amenities to each direction of the traffic. The rest areas normally operate 24 hours per day, 7 days per week, except Stari Hrastovi (eastbound) rest area, which is open from 7 am to 6 pm.
List of A3 motorway rest areas | ||||
County | km | Name | Operators | Notes |
Zagreb County | 4.2 | Gradna rest area | INA | Facilities found at the Gradna r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ol, diesel fuel and LPG, a café and restrooms. |
City of Zagreb | 17.1 | Lučko | INA | Facilities found at the Lučko r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a café, a motel, an RV park, picnicking tables and restrooms. |
Zagreb County | 54.8 | Ježevo | INA | Facilities found at the Ježevo r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ol, diesel fuel and LPG, a motel, a restaurant, a café and restrooms. The motel and the restaurant are accessible to the eastbound traffic only. |
77.1 | Križ | INA | Facilities found at the Križ r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a motel, a restaurant, a café, picnicking tables and restrooms. The motel and the restaurant are accessible to the eastbound traffic only. | |
Sisak‑Moslavina | 90.2 | Stari Hrastovi | INA | Facilities found at the Stari Hrastovi r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a motel, a restaurant, a café, picnicking tables and restrooms. The filling station is available to both traffic directions, but all other facilities are available to the westbound traffic only. |
116.5 | Lipovljani | INA | Facilities found at the Lipovljani r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a restaurant, a café, picnicking tables and restrooms. The picnicking tables are available to the eastbound traffic only. | |
133.1 | Novska | INA | Facilities found at the Novska r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a café and restrooms. | |
Brod‑Posavina | 157.6 | Nova Gradiška | HAC | Facilities found at the Nova Gradiška rest area comprise a restaurant, a café and restrooms. The facilities are available to the eastbound traffic only. Only a parking area is available to the westbound traffic. |
164.8 | Slaven | INA | Facilities found at the Slaven r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a motel, a restaurant, a café, picnicking tables and restrooms. The rest area is available to the westbound traffic only. | |
175.5 | Staro Petrovo Selo | INA | Facilities found at the Staro Petrovo Selo r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a motel, a restaurant and restrooms. The rest area is available to the westbound traffic only. | |
191.6 | Lužani | Nafta Promet | Facilities found at the Lužani r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a motel, a restaurant and restrooms. The rest area is available to the eastbound traffic only. | |
201.4 | Brodski Stupnik | Nafta Promet | Facilities found at the Brodski Stupnik r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a café and restrooms. The rest area is available to the eastbound traffic only. | |
216.5 | Marsonija | INA | Facilities found at the Marsonija r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ol, diesel fuel and LPG and restrooms. The LPG filling station is available to the eastbound traffic only, while the restrooms are available to the westbound traffic only. | |
238.4 | Sredanci | INA | Facilities found at the Sredanci r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a restaurant, a café and restrooms. The facilities are available to the eastbound traffic only. Only a parking area is available to the westbound traffic. | |
Vukovar‑Srijem | 258.7 | Babina Greda | INA Osijek Petrol | Facilities found at the Babina Greda r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a café and restrooms. The facilities are available to the eastbound traffic only. Only a parking area is available to the westbound traffic. |
271.3 | Rastovica | INA | Facilities found at the Rastovica rest area comprise a filling station selling petrol and diesel fuel, a café and restrooms. The facilities are available to the westbound traffic only. Only a parking area is available to the eastbound traffic. | |
283.1 | Bošnjaci | HAC | Facilities found at the Bošnjaci rest area comprise picnicking tables and restrooms. | |
298.4 | Spačva | HAC | Facilities found at the Spačva rest area comprise a motel, a restaurant and restrooms. | |
